What is blockchain technology?
Blockchain technology is a decentralized, distributed ledger that records transactions across multiple computers in such a way that the recorded transactions cannot be altered retroactively. It is the underlying technology behind c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and has potential applications in various industries beyond finance.
How does blockchain safeguard AI model intellectual property?
Blockchain can safeguard AI model intellectual property by providing a secure and transparent way to record and track ownership and usage rights of AI models. By using blockchain, AI developers can prove the authenticity and ownership of their models, as well as track and control access to their intellectual property.
What are the benefits of using blockchain for AI model intellectual property protection?
Using blockchain for AI model intellectual property protection offers benefits such as immutable record-keeping, transparency, and security. It allows for the creation of a tamper-proof record of ownership and usage rights, which can help prevent unauthorized use and infringement of AI models.
Are there any challenges or limitations to using blockchain for AI model intellectual property protection?
Challenges and limitations to using blockchain for AI model intellectual property protection include scalability issues, regulatory concerns, and the need for widespread adoption. Additionally, the complexity of integrating blockchain with existing systems and processes can pose challenges for organizations.
